In Israel, deepfake technology has been used to create political misinformation and propaganda, with doctored videos of politicians making controversial statements circulating on the internet. This poses a serious threat to the credibility of public figures and the integrity of the political discourse in the country. Furthermore, deepfake videos have the potential to incite violence or manipulate public opinion, leading to widespread social unrest. Similarly, Copenhagen, Denmark has also experienced the negative effects of deepfake technology. In recent years, deepfake videos have been used to spread false information and defame individuals, causing harm to their reputation and public image. This has raised concerns about the need for stricter regulations and safeguards to prevent the misuse of deepfake technology in the country. As deepfake technology continues to evolve and become more sophisticated, it is crucial for governments, tech companies, and society as a whole to stay vigilant and proactive in addressing the challenges it poses. Efforts to detect and combat deepfake content, as well as raising awareness about the dangers of misinformation, are essential in protecting individuals and maintaining trust in the digital world.
